jungwon, from ENHYPEN, expressed his admiration for boy groups BTS and SEVENTEEN in an interview with Weverse Magazine (Via Koreaboo). In the chat, the idol said that his respect and consideration for the two formations of the HYBE conglomerate is due to the high level of performance of the two regardless of how much time has passed since their debut.
I think seeing other artists had a lot of influence on me when it comes to always trying to work hard. If you look at BTS and SEVENTEEN, they’ve been around for a long time, but they always put in a fantastic performance without fail.”
In the conversation, jungwon even confirmed that he is inspired by the idols of BTS and SEVENTEEN by stating that, like the groups led by MRI and for the trio S.Coups, Hoshi It is woozitries to keep close to the degree of excellence since pre-debut: “I feel that this is the type of artist I should be, since I was a trainee”.
In addition, he revealed that his desire is to continue impressing his fans, in addition to staying true to who he really is, always remembering where he came from while seeking to be an even better artist:
The last thing I want to hear is that I’ve changed. I’m not entirely satisfied with myself, but I try not to forget where I started. But when you veer off course after displaying such an attitude, you’ll disappoint people even more. That’s why I don’t want to disappoint you and I don’t want to lower your expectations. I derive satisfaction from continually raising my own standards, meeting them and reaching my goals.
Finally, the idol who has almost three years of debut, said that, like the veterans, he would like to be seen as an example for the artists that will emerge in the future: “Just as I fed my dreams watching BTS’s performance, I would like someone to do the same by watching us.”
